    Abstract: There is provided in a preferred embodiment a retention bracket for coupling a steering column member to a vehicle cross-support member. The bracket includes a mounting shoe and a reinforcing rod. The mounting shoe has gusset plates integrally joined by a forward end plate, and a lowermost flange extending inwardly along a bottom edge portion of one gusset plate towards the other gusset plate to define a lowermost channel. The reinforcing rod includes an elongated reinforcement portion and a threaded bored portion, the reinforcing rod being positioned in the channel with an outer peripheral surface coupled to the flange and the other gusset plate. The threaded bore portion defines an internally threaded bore for complementary mated engagement with a threaded end of an attachment bolt in the securement of the steering column member to the retention bracket.

    Abstract: A method for forming a conductive pattern on a substrate deposits, onto a surface of the substrate, a nanoparticle ink that comprises nanoparticles of a conductive or semiconductor material, at least one low boiling point solvent, and from 0.1 weight % to 50 weight % of a high boiling point solvent. The method forms a partially wet patterned substrate by drying the deposited nanoparticle ink to a wetness range between about 3 weight % and 8 weight % solvent. The method directs a patterned illumination of laser light to cure the deposited ink pattern on the partially wet patterned substrate.

    Abstract: Systems and methods are provided for performing a search based on a snapshot image captured from media content presented to a user. The snapshot image contains features of the media content that the user wishes to target for the search. A search system recognizes features of the snapshot image and creates a search query based on the snapshot image. The search query is used to identify features of the snapshot image, and search results related to the identified features are presented to the user. Supplemental data or user input received with the snapshot image may be used in analyzing and identifying features of the snapshot image.

    Abstract: An assembling structure includes a base, an assembling body and a fastening element. The base has a ring groove. The assembling body includes at least two first fastening portions. The fastening element is disposed inside the ring groove and can be rotatably installed on the base. The fastening element includes at least two second fastening portions. The fastening element can rotate relative to the base and has a fastening position and a releasing position. When the fastening element is at the fastening position, the two first fastening portions are fastened with the two second fastening portions respectively. When the fastening element is at the releasing position, the two first fastening portions are detached from the two second fastening portions respectively.

    Abstract: An interactive education system for teaching and practicing art and associated methodology. The objective of the system is two-fold. First, the system displays distortion-free demonstrable or traceable images, both still and motion, onto a student's working paper on a study desk. The system can demonstrate the proper writing sequence to achieve a certain art and illustrate the path and speed of a stroke. In the preferred embodiment, the system uses a projector which is configured in a way to prevent the formation of a shadow due to student's hand during writing. The method for the system involves determining the potential shadow from the user and recommending a location of one or more projectors accordingly. The second objective of the system is to provide quantitative feedback to the student. To this end, the system can evaluate the student's work by comparing it to an original, benchmarked image.

    Abstract: The present invention provides a replaceable micro-surgical instrument which comprises a pull structure and a hollow tube attached to a grip. The hollow tube has a sleeve at one end with a U-type elastic element sliding in. The U-type elastic element includes a spring tension section and two opposite extending arms and the outer edge of each arm is against the inner wall of the sleeve. Two arms could move according to the pull structure to selectively extend out of the sleeve to be opened or pull back into the sleeve to be clip together. Particularly, there is a replaceable micro-surgical element set in the front-end of each arm, so when the micro-surgical element becomes blunt or broken, the doctor could only replace the micro-surgical element without replace a whole new instrument in order to reduce instrument cost, increase replacement rate, and maintain the quality of medical surgery.

    Abstract: Methods, systems, and means for automatically identifying content to he presented are provided. In particular, content may he automatically identified by first determining a duration during which a user will be performing an activity and determining a mood description of the activity. Characteristics of a plurality of the entertainment content that include length of each of the plurality of entertainment content and a mood description of each of the plurality of entertainment content may be retrieved from memory. The retrieved characteristics may then be compared with the duration of the activity and the mood description of the activity. Next, entertainment content from the plurality of entertainment content to be presented during the activity may be automatically selected. Finally, the entertainment content may be presented to the user.

    Abstract: A breathing apparatus for ventilating the lungs of a patient with breathing gas, has: a breathing circuit configuration; a mechanical ventilation system; a manual ventilation system provided with a manual ventilation bag; a manual ventilation valve for enabling manual ventilation of breathing gas from the breathing circuit; a pressure sensor devised to detect the pressure level in the breathing circuit; an electronically controlled expiration valve (40) that in a mechanical ventilation mode is controlled to control the pressure level in the breathing circuit according to a first set of predetermined control rules adapted to mechanical ventilation mode requirements; said electronically controlled expiration valve in a manual ventilation mode being coupled to enable ventilation of breathing gas from the breathing circuit by means of the manual ventilation system according to a second set of predetermined control rules adapted to manual ventilation mode requirements.

    Abstract: Method and apparatus are provided for driving segments of a bistable display. The method may include providing, at the same time, a plurality of independent waveforms corresponding to display data for driving a plurality of segments of the display. The method may include selecting, for each segment, one of the independent driving waveforms. The method may also include determining whether an update of display data has occurred for one of the segments. The method may include selecting a different one of the waveforms to drive the segment if an update has occurred. The method may further include maintaining a currently selected waveform to drive the segment if an update has not occurred.

    Abstract: A drive system for a display having segment and common lines is provided. The system may include a first charge pump; a first storage capacitor coupled to the first charge pump at a first pumped voltage level; a second charge pump, including an input terminal coupled to the first storage capacitor; and a second storage capacitor coupled to a pump output terminal at the second pumped voltage level. The system may also include a controller coupled to the first and second storage capacitors, coupled to segment and common lines of an associated display; and a control circuit operating a plurality of switching devices to selectively connect the segment output terminal to the first and second storage capacitors to supply charge to the segment output terminal during a first phase and to return charge from the segment output terminal to the second storage capacitor during a second phase.
